1. Relax on Spiaggia Grande — The Main Beach
One of the most iconic positano things to do is lounging on Spiaggia Grande, Positano’s largest and most popular beach. Known for its stunning panoramic views and lively atmosphere, this beach offers sunbathing, swimming in crystal-clear waters, and renting sunbeds and umbrellas. Don’t forget to stroll along the beachfront promenade filled with charming cafes and shops.
2. Explore the Scenic Path of the Gods
For outdoor enthusiasts, hiking the Sentiero degli Dei (Path of the Gods) is an absolute must. This scenic trail connects Positano with neighboring towns like Nocelle and Amalfi, offering breathtaking views of the coastline, terraced vineyards, and the Mediterranean Sea. It’s a perfect positano things to do for nature lovers and photographers alike.
3. Discover the Church of Santa Maria Assunta
Visit the historic Chiesa di Santa Maria Assunta, famous for its colorful tiled dome and stunning interior. This church is a central landmark in Positano and a great place to explore local history and religious art. The church’s piazza provides a perfect spot to soak in the vibrant atmosphere of the town.
4. Take a Boat Tour along the Coast
Experience Positano from the water with a private boat tour or a scenic cruise along the Amalfi Coast. Seeing the colorful cliffs from the sea offers a unique perspective and is one of the best positano things to do for a memorable day. Many tours include stops at secluded beaches, natural caves, and nearby islands like Capri.
5. Enjoy Delicious Local Cuisine
Indulge in authentic Italian flavors by dining at local trattorias and fine restaurants. Savor fresh seafood, homemade pasta, and limoncello — a local specialty made from the region’s famous lemons. Trying traditional dishes like Pasta alle Vongole and Limoncello di Positano is essential for a true positano things to do experience.
6. Shop in Boutique Stores and Art Galleries
Positano is renowned for its vibrant boutiques selling handmade sandals, leather goods, ceramics, and clothing. Spend time wandering through Via dei Mulini and other charming streets to find unique souvenirs and artworks. This shopping experience is a delight and a perfect way to support local artisans.

8. Experience Local Festivals and Events
Time your visit around traditional festivals like the Feast of Santa Maria Assunta in August, which features processions, fireworks, and lively celebrations. Participating in local events offers a deeper cultural connection and is an enriching part of positano things to do.
